This is an internship position for a Spring Rotation, expected to start around January 3, 2022 through mid-May 2022 in Woodcliff Lake, NJ.
You will support the US Automated Driving Team to define US market requirements and perform validation testing for adv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S). This includes partly autonomous driving systems like Active Cruise Control or Parking Assist as well as active safety systems like Lane Keeping Assist or Speed Limit Information. The focus of activities is both to optimize the functional and technical characteristics as well as the human machine interface of these driver assistance systems to the needs and wishes of US customers.
The process of defining requirements and performing testing comprises will include:
- The application of market research tools like competitor benchmarking, customer feedback analysis and customer studies;
- Analysis of fleet data to identify new issues, to refine requirements or improve test planning;
- Formulating US specific requirements;
- Controlling the implementation of these requirements into targeted function and systems by validation tests;
- Define test cases and participate in validation test drives;
- Setting up vehicle hardware and software for test drives;
- Communicating US specific requirements and test results to functional owners at the German headquarters in Munich.
By contributing to this process at any stage and in any technical field, you will experience a highly dynamic and interesting work environment.
